Dundonald Bluebell Football Club are a Scottish football club based in Cardenden, Fife. The team plays in the East of Scotland League Premier Division, having moved from the junior leagues in 2018. Their home ground is Moorside Park.
The current manager is Kevin Fotheringham and the assistant manager is Lee Dair, whose brother Jason resigned as manager to become a first team coach at Dunfermline Athletic.
